HF02 MXZ is a 2002 Citroen Xsara in Silver with a 1,749c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.4%.
Across all 2002 Citroen Xsara models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 80,795 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Xsara f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 242,573 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HF02 MXZ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Xsara typ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 24 years old, this Citroen Xsara is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
